Rutgers, The State University of New Jersey, is seeking an Assistant Coach and Recruiting Coordinator for Women’s Swimming. Under the direct supervision of the Head Coach assisting in the coordination of a Women’s Swimming and Diving intercollegiate athletic program which provides an opportunity for student-athletes to train and compete on a competitive, Division I women’s swimming and diving program while attending school to earn a college degree. This position will be taking an administrative lead on recruiting; coordinating phone calls with prospective student-athletes, help on official visit weekends, and occasional travel for scouting.

Among the key duties of this position are the following:

  • Recruits high level academically and athletically skilled female students to attend Rutgers to earn a degree and to compete in the women’s swimming program.
  • Assists in establishing and maintaining a nationally competitive intercollegiate women’s swimming team within the Big Ten and the NCAA.
  • Assists in organizing and conducting practices and competitions at a high level of efficiency and success.
  • Assists in developing, teaching and instructing the student-athletes in the proper rules of competition, conditioning. skills and techniques in the pool/on deck and in life-skills and leadership qualities on and off deck.
  • Assists in fundraising and public relations events that support the objectives of the program and allow for program enhancements.
